Styles
There are many styles of mid-sleepers that children can sleep in, so you can pick the one that is right for your child. If your son or daughter has a creative personality, for example they may be a good fit for the mid sleeper that has a desk add-on. Or, if they're avid readers or prefer drawing and painting, they could benefit from a children's mid sleeper that has a bookshelf.
Alternatively, your child may enjoy adventure and play often. If so, they may enjoy a single mid sleeper with tent as an add-on. A bed that can be transformed into a cozy space is bound to stimulate their imagination and help them look forward to bedtime.
Mid sleeper furniture can be made to match almost any bedroom. If your child is into contemporary or contemporary styles, a white single cabin mid sleeper might be a good fit. This type of mid-sleeper for children has an neutral color and simple lines, so it can be paired with any style.
The wood finish of mid-sleepers for kids can vary. Some are made of solid pine that is strong and durable. Certain are made from ash which is lighter and more supple. If you're in search of a children's bunk bed that will fit in with a traditional or vintage interior, for instance an old-fashioned oak mid-sleeper could be a great option.
